DescriptionPremium Thermal Insulation for Temperature-Critical Applications
The Hormann SPU 67 Thermo represents the ultimate solution for industrial facilities requiring exceptional thermal insulation performance. With 67mm-thick double-skinned steel sections incorporating sophisticated thermal break technology, this premium sectional door achieves outstanding U-values as low as 0.51 W/(m²·K), making it the optimal choice for cold storage facilities, food logistics operations, pharmaceutical manufacturing, and any industrial application where temperature control and energy efficiency are paramount.
The 67mm section depth provides substantially enhanced insulation capabilities compared to standard 42mm doors, whilst the integrated thermal break technology eliminates cold bridging through the door structure. This combination minimises temperature losses at door openings, reducing energy consumption for heating or refrigeration systems and maintaining stable internal environmental conditions.

Thermal Break Technology
The integrated thermal break within the 67mm sections creates a physical discontinuity in heat transfer paths, preventing thermal bridging that would otherwise compromise insulation performance. This sophisticated engineering detail proves crucial in achieving the door's exceptional thermal efficiency, particularly important in extreme temperature differential applications such as freezer facilities or heated production environments in cold climates.
The thermal break construction maintains structural integrity whilst dramatically improving insulation performance, enabling the SPU 67 Thermo to meet stringent energy efficiency requirements for temperature-controlled facilities.

Exceptional Opening Dimensions
The SPU 67 Thermo accommodates the largest opening sizes in the Hormann industrial range, with maximum width capacity of 10,000mm and maximum height of 7500mm. These substantial dimensions enable the door to serve large-format logistics facilities, aircraft maintenance hangars, and major distribution centres whilst maintaining exceptional thermal performance across the entire door area.
The robust 67mm section construction provides self-supporting stability even across these exceptional spans, eliminating the need for intermediate vertical supports that would compromise the clear opening width.
Robust Performance Characteristics
Despite its focus on thermal performance, the SPU 67 Thermo maintains excellent structural characteristics. The door achieves Class 3 wind load resistance, ensuring stable operation in exposed locations. The substantial section depth and quality construction deliver enhanced rigidity compared to thinner alternatives, reducing panel deflection under wind loading.
Weather sealing performance includes comprehensive perimeter sealing on all four sides, combined with intermediate seals between door sections. This creates effective barriers against rain penetration, air infiltration, and dust ingress, essential for maintaining controlled environments.

Wicket Door Option
For operational efficiency, the SPU 67 Thermo can incorporate an integrated wicket door, enabling pedestrian access without opening the main door. The wicket door features 905mm clear passage width with trip-free threshold design, maintaining thermal efficiency whilst providing convenient access. This feature significantly reduces energy losses in facilities with frequent personnel movement.

Key Specification Summary
• Section depth: 67mm double-skinned steel with thermal break
• Maximum width: 10000mm
• Maximum height: 7500mm
• Thermal insulation: Up to 0.51 W/(m²·K)
• Construction: Steel with PU foam core
• Surface finish: Stucco-textured or Micrograin
• Wind load resistance: Class 3
• Wicket door: 905mm clear width available
• Safety features: Comprehensive protection systems
• Applications: Cold storage, food logistics, temperature-critical facilities
